Current features include:
=========================
Standard text pad features such as cut, copy, paste, save, open, undo, etc. 
The ability to change fonts and background color 
An Office 97 style "coolbar" 
Recently used files menu 
No file size limit 
FindBar feature so that you won't have to open a separate window and end up moving it out of the way when you search! 
Preview in browser function (works only for htm and html files - obviously!) 
Ability to save settings 
Ability to choose whether to save settings 
Ability to reset to default values 
Text drag and drop supported 
Links to the Little Blue Frog Homepage and to the e-mail support address for those who have registered
 
Features/fixes new to Version 1.01
==================================
Cleaned up interface a little bit
Replaced Search Bar with Search Pane
Fixed Unexpected Error some people may have experienced at startup

Current known bugs:

Occasionally, the coolbar buttons Open, Change Font, and Change Background Color will stick. This can be fixed by running your mouse pointer over the icon again. This bug will probably not receive high priority, and is just something you'll have to live with. 
After choosing no to the "Do you want to save the changes" dialog, and then canceling the Open File dialog, all data is lost when choosing New file without adding any more data . Let me know if this is a real problem for anyone. It seems like it wouldn't be. Just be careful :) 
When opening some files of file types not included (those included are .txt, .htm, etc.), the display window will just stay the same and not open anything. I'm investigating why this happens and hope to fix it. No guarantees. 
Opening the link to my web page using any browser with IE 4.0 PR1 installed on your computer will crash Lily Pad if it is the first time that you have used your Dial-Up Networking connection since booting your computer. The work around is to get PR2. 
When you have settings restored at startup and have the toolbar selected to not be shown, it will flash for a split second before disappearing. There is no workaround for this minor inconvenience, and it unfortunately will appear in the final release. (It's visible for only a split second on my 486, so who knows, if you have a good computer you may not even see it. )
